Sliverlit RC Pirate ship
I have had mine for about a year and I bought from another vender. It looks pretty nice, if rather toy like. I have had mine in the water once and then put it aside to dress up later with some weathering and figures.
If you really must have a RC Pirate ship and the Aqua-Craft King's Ransom is too much, (Check out Tower Hobbies for the best price for that boat) this boat is okay. If you just looking for a low end semi scale RTR RC boat consider one of the others that I have reviewed as this one has some design issues. The biggest issue with this boat is that the battery access hatch is on the bottom of the boat, this would be no problem if getting a good seal was fool proof but it is not. The screws are particularly easy to cross thread making it very likely that the cover will leak. The sails make running the boat on a breezy day a challenge.
This boat is sold a few different guises some with white sails some with black or red sails. The simulated shooting cannon is interesting, but I am trying to think of another way to use that control feature, (maybe a water cannon?)
As far as overall value goes, that is hard to say. It is made fairly well. The key thing would be to find it for as cheap as you can (can be found for $50+or- including shipping if you look around on line). I think it included batteries but not a rechargeable one like some other RC in this price/ quality range do.
